The Accounting Associate is a key member of the Finance team responsible for supporting core financial operations including accounts payable (AP) accounts receivable (AR) payroll coordination and expense reporting.

Key Responsibilities:
Accounts Payable (AP)
Manage the end-to-end AP process: receive review and process vendor invoices for payment.
Ensure appropriate account coding and cost center alignment based on chart of accounts.
Resolve invoice discrepancies and liaise with vendors as needed.
Maintain accurate AP records and support cash flow forecasting.
Accounts Receivable (AR)
Generate and send customer invoices in accordance with contract terms.
Monitor outstanding receivables and follow up on aging accounts.
Reconcile accounts and ensure proper revenue recognition where applicable.
Support month-end AR reporting and audit requests.
Payroll & Timesheets
Coordinate bi-weekly payroll processing in Paylocity or equivalent platform.
Validate and track employee timesheet submissions via Unanet or similar.
Address discrepancies and coordinate corrections with managers and HR.
Maintain compliance with wage hour and government contracting requirements
Expense Reporting
Review and process employee expense reports in Concur or Unanet ensuring receipts policy compliance and correct GL coding.
Work with employees to resolve issues or reclassify entries as needed.
Assist in reconciling corporate credit card activity and travel expenses.
Reporting & Compliance
Assist with month-end and year-end close processes including journal entries and reconciliations.
Prepare regular financial summaries and variance reports for leadership.
Support external audits by providing documentation and answering inquiries.
Ensure financial activities adhere to internal controls policies and government contract requirements.

Skills / Qualifications Required
Bachelors degree in Accounting Finance or related field; CPA or CGFM a plus
Minimum 35 years of progressive accounting experience preferably in a GovCon or federally regulated environment
Experience in digital financial systems including Unanet Paylocity Concur or similar ERP platforms
Strong grasp of general ledger accounting cost allocation and revenue recognition principles (e.g. FAR CAS GAAP)
Proven experience supporting month-end and year-end close financial reporting and audit preparation
Demonstrated ability to track and manage budgetary expenses accruals and cost center activity
Advanced Excel and Microsoft Office skills
Excellent attention to detail organizational skills and written/verbal communication
Ability to synthesize analyze and interpret financial and operational data to support decision-making
Experience building or refining financial processes to improve accuracy compliance and efficiency
Comfortable working in a high-security hybrid environment with a commitment to data integrity and confidentiality
Strong interpersonal skills and ability to work cross-functionally with HR Contracts and Program teams
